There were 3 complete sets including the variant Weapon X. There were also I think about 2-3 extras of Thor, Ant Man, AoA Sabretooth. Maybe a couple others, but definitely not four full sets. The ladies were definitely 3 per pallet.

 

2-packs were evenly distributed, 5 of each I think. Box Sets and Masterworks also evenly distributed.

Sorry if this has been asked, but are these being displayed on the free standing display or in the isle? Anyone have a pic so I know what to look for?

 

 

Depends on the size of the store. I think larger stores and/or Supercenters get the free-standing display. The Wal-Mart I found them in (smaller) had an end cap and some in the normal aisle spot.

 

I went to a Walmart Super center last night and they had the endcaps and no cube display unit. This was one of the biggest Walmarts I've seen.

I like them both. If we actually need to buy at least 1 variant to form the BAF Giant Man, i think i'll have to go with Captain Britain, i think he's better than the variant Sentry or AoA Wolverine.

 

The variant Sentry comes with the same piece as the regular Sentry. The AoA Wolvie variant is the one you will have to have to buy to complete Giant Man (assuming that there is no Cap Britain variant).

People are not finding the Sentry variant because their store has probably only received the cube display. He is only being found in the PDQ cases so far. That's were I found him. They were on a endcap in the store. No cube display insight.
